Saudi Ambassador To France: Islamic Countries Lack Drive To Defend Palestine And Al-Quds

MEP: Saudi Arabia is prepared more than ever to revive the stalled efforts for reaching an Israeli-Palestinian peace and creating a conductive atmosphere for resolving the conflict between the two countries, said Saudi ambassador to France, Khalid Bin Mohammad Al Ankary, before the Paris conference takes place.

He added that Saudi Arabia had worked hard, in the past, for the interests of Palestinian people, by holding bilateral talks with the Israeli officials, resulting in the conclusion of the Arab Peace Initiative under late King Abdullah.

This initiative, he reiterated, had many positive points, the implementation of which, however, was excessively prolonged, something that was not anticipated by the Kingdom.

The diplomat expressed disappointment that Islamic countries, particularly the Palestinian state and people themselves, do not have the old determination to break free from the Zionist grip, and are indifferent about the outcome of the Paris negotiations.

He concluded his remarks by stating that given the current situation, Saudi Arabia no longer has any insistence on the implementation of the articles of King Abdullah’s initiative and the country plans to work with other parties, including the UN, EU and Arab states, during the Paris conference, to reach a multilateral consensus for settling the conflict between Israel and Palestine, an agreement in which Israelis’ conditions be met.
